Overview

This OEM 2-pole definite purpose contactor switches line voltage to the compressor and condenser fan on the ICP/Tempstar/Heil RGS150HDAA0AKAA package unit. Available as part 1178074 (30 amp) and part 1178211 (40 amp), both with a 24-volt coil. When the thermostat calls for cooling, the 24V coil energizes and pulls the contacts closed, sending power to the compressor and fan motor. Pitted, burned, or chattering contacts cause hard starts, no-cool conditions, and welded-closed failures that leave the compressor running continuously. Select the amperage that matches your existing contactor.

Installation Guide

  1. Safety First — Disconnect power and verify zero voltage with a multimeter.
  2. Access — Remove the control/electrical panel to expose the contactor.
  3. Document — Photograph all line, load, and 24V coil wires before disconnecting.
  4. Remove — Transfer wires one at a time, or label them, then unscrew the old contactor.
  5. Install — Mount the new contactor and reconnect each wire to the matching terminal per your photo.
  6. Test — Restore power, call for cooling, and confirm the contacts pull in and the compressor and fan energize.

Signs You Need a Replacement

  • Buzzing, chattering, or humming from the contactor
  • Pitted, burned, or welded contacts
  • Compressor won't start or runs after the call ends
  • Intermittent no-cool conditions

My AC clicks but the compressor won’t turn on. What’s wrong?
Clicking from the outdoor unit without the compressor starting = worn contactor. The contactor sends power to the compressor. When its contacts are pitted, it clicks but can’t make solid contact. Look for: visible pitting/burn marks on the contactor face, intermittent operation, or buzzing.
